diff --git a/google-cloud-spanner/src/main/java/com/google/cloud/spanner/SpannerImpl.java b/google-cloud-spanner/src/main/java/com/google/cloud/spanner/SpannerImpl.java index 8f855f9bcc..879cd39e65 100644 --- a/google-cloud-spanner/src/main/java/com/google/cloud/spanner/SpannerImpl.java +++ b/google-cloud-spanner/src/main/java/com/google/cloud/spanner/SpannerImpl.java @@ -219,7 +219,7 @@ public DatabaseClient getDatabaseClient(DatabaseId db) { invalidatedDbClients.add(dbClients.get(db)); dbClients.remove(db); } - if (dbClients.containsKey(db) && dbClients.get(db).pool.isValid()) { + if (dbClients.containsKey(db)) { return dbClients.get(db); } else { SessionPool pool =